
Ogun NUJ Call Out Gov. Adeleke, Over Security Aides Attack On Scribe
In a furious move to end the unjust attack of security agents, particularly on pen professionals, in Nigeria, the Nigeria Union of Journalists, Ogun State Council has strongly condemned the unjustifiable, and inhumane attack on its Secretary and a dear colleague of the Council, Comrade Bunmi Adigun, and his cameraman from the Ogun State Television (OGTV), between the overzealous and uncivilized security agents attached to the Governor of Osun State, Governor Ademola Adeleke.
The inhumane attack occurred at Joga-Orile in Yewa North Local Government Area of Ogun State, on Friday, where the Scribe was delivering his duty called for at the event.
